CITIC Securities's main views are as follows:

After 2022, “rapid structural rotation” of A-shares is the norm, and the extremely high rotation speed generally lasts 1 to 2 months

We have constructed a “main line retention rate” index to measure the rate of market rotation. The center of the indicator showed a one-time rise in 2022 (monthly average 0.71 → 0.77), and A-shares have since entered the normal “structural fast rotation”; the average monthly level of the indicator reached 0.853 in August this year, which is at the historical 97.5% level (higher since 2010 only in early 2016, early 2022, and September 2023). There was still a reading of 0.875 on August 27, indicating that the market is still rotating at a very high speed. However, the state of rapid rotation generally does not last long. Since 2012, a total of 38 periods of high rotation have been identified. The median duration is only 1 month and the average value is 1.9 months. 65% of the stages end after the first month, and only 22% can last more than 2 months. However, the readings in this round are extreme and the 20-day smoothness itself is inertial, so it is impossible to assert that the state of high-speed rotation will end in September based on historical rules alone; it needs to be confirmed in conjunction with profit improvement signals.

The common denominator behind high-speed rotation is that the breadth of profit improvement is insufficient, and sustainable mainlines are scarce

There is a stable concurrent relationship between the narrowing in the breadth of profit improvements and the acceleration of rotation. Since 2015, the proportion of companies with year-on-year improvement in A-share ROE is highly correlated with the main line retention rate index. The more profit improvements are concentrated in a few industries, the greater the fluctuation in these industries (rapid rise followed by rapid adjustment). Once it falls into the stage of digestion and valuation, the market has entered a state of lack of mainline and rapid rotation. Therefore, the core of judging whether high-speed rotation will end is to determine the breadth of profit improvements. We found that the share of consistent profit expectations of large market capitalization companies is an effective indicator for measuring the breadth of profit improvement. It has a strong leading predictive effect on the main line retention rate. The leading cycle is about 1 month, and the two-month smooth index of the performance improvement ratio is stronger in predicting the main line retention rate. If we look at the present, the increase in the performance of large market capitalization companies in July was only 33.8%, and in August it rebounded to 45.5%. We judge that if this share continues to remain above 46% in September, the indicators are a stronger confirmation of the slowdown in the rotation rate of the October market.

Trade frictions have entered a period of high incidence, and the impact of exchange gains and losses is also increasing, limiting the breadth of the market and making it easier to form a rapid rotation

Recently, economic, trade and technological frictions between China and the US have clearly heated up, and policy tools have shown a trend of spreading from enterprise lists to product access, key supply chains, and universal tariffs. Since late July, the US has successively tightened access to foreign-made robots, connected inverters, and power grid equipment, while China has strengthened export controls on dual-use items related to US drones. Meanwhile, according to Reuters, US restrictions on data center components such as Chinese optical modules are still being prepared, and are considering imposing an additional 7.5% tariff on Chinese goods on the grounds of “overcapacity.” Although some of the measures have not yet been officially implemented, and consideration of increasing bargaining chips before the leaders' meeting is not ruled out, the intensity of recent friction incidents, covered industries, and policy levels have all risen, increasing the tail risks faced by the high-value overseas industry chain, and may be reflected in market risk appetite and valuation ahead of actual export changes. Trade negotiations between China and Europe have also entered a key verification window. September-October is a stage to test whether technical negotiations between China and Europe can be transformed into substantial results such as market access and trade balance. If repeated, companies with high European exposure may face rising market entry and compliance costs, fluctuations in profit forecasts, and valuation discounts. Furthermore, the interim reporting season once again verified the negative impact of exchange gains and losses on the profits of listed companies in the context of the continuous appreciation of the RMB. For non-financial companies that have published semi-annual reports, overall financial expenses rose 67.4% year on year. The increase in financial expenses accounted for 9.8% of the net profit base for the same period last year. For companies accounting for more than 30% of overseas revenue, the financial expenses ratio increased by 1.41 to 2.52 percentage points year on year (sample average value taken from different overseas revenue share ranges). Although we believe that trade frictions will not change the medium- to long-term trend of internationalization of Chinese enterprises and increased industrial competitiveness, going overseas, as one of the most important performance clues for A-shares, does face valuation constraints in the short term, limiting the breadth of the market, and can easily form a rapidly rotating market state in the industry.

Breaking the impasse requires new changes. Recent advances in AI reinforce existing trends, but not enough to change the long-term narrative

Nvidia's latest financial statements, especially the forward guidance that far exceeded expectations, had a positive impact on many supply chain companies, yet the stock price performance of companies related to the industry chain showed “fatigue.” Recently, the rapid growth rate of TaaS platforms in North America (especially AWS's Bedrock), and the potential huge fund-raising potential of Anthropic's listing (and the subsequent release of computing power investment and more powerful models) have largely dispelled market concerns about the slowdown in commercialization of computing power infrastructure. However, these marginal positive changes are more about strengthening the inherent narrative of “lack of computing power,” and there is still no fundamental change in the long-term narrative of commercialization of terminal applications. In other words, these marginal changes in the industry can help revise profit forecasts, but they cannot change the cyclical stock valuation system for many hardware stocks. At present, the market has formed a consistent expectation that “cutting-edge model manufacturers consume a lot of computing power and costs to drive model progress. Open source models use distillation and post-training to reduce costs, eat up the high-end market through pricing advantages, and application companies use low-cost models and private data as vertical markets”. Recently, Smart Spectrum officially announced that all GLM-5.3-Flash traffic is carried by clusters composed of more than 100,000 domestic chips. The Hy4 released by Tencent shows strong capabilities in most office tasks. The pricing is also only a fraction of the cutting-edge model factory. The business model, in turn, affects the economics of investing huge amounts of computing power in the long term (rather than the current). To change the existing narrative, the marginal increase in model capability or the growth of TaaS platforms is limited, either fundamental technological changes such as RSI establish a stable relationship between computing power advantages and model power generation differences, or breakthroughs have been made in anti-distillation, making it impossible to replicate capabilities at low cost, so we can retell the story of computational power building barriers.

Among the main style strategies, most of the winners in the rapid rotation period are “undervalued” strategies

Since there are currently no changes to change the rapid rotation pattern, we need to find the best coping strategies in this environment. We examined 15 styles of strategies. Among them, the average monthly profit differences between low PE and low PB strategies reached 219 and 196 basis points, respectively, and the differences between PB-ROE (residual balance method), HML value factor, PB-ROE (predicament reversal), and low price stock strategies were 147, 136, 125, and 124 basis points, respectively. Among them, the positive differences between the two strategies based on PB-ROE were statistically significant. Among these strategies, most of them perform well during the high speed market rotation phase and have the characteristic of “undervaluation.” If we place the sensitivity of the strategy to rotation speed and the expected long-term return on the same configuration map, we can divide the strategy into three categories: 1) The first category is a “rotating offensive” strategy such as low PE, low PB, HML value factors, and PB-ROE (residual method). The rotation sensitivity is high, but the long-term average return of some strategies is not prominent, and is more suitable for phased addition during unstable main lines and rapid industry changes; 2) The second category is quality factors, surplus drift, and profit factors, which are not sensitive to round state. However, the long-term benefits are relatively stable, and it is more suitable as a non-dependency The basic position for judging market conditions; 3) The third category is a momentum and boom chase strategy. Its rotation sensitivity is clearly negative. It is more advantageous in a market where the main line is clear and the trend continues, but exposure should be reduced appropriately during the rapid rotation period. Therefore, in the current market environment where the main line is not sustainable enough, the style configuration can be moderately skewed towards undervaluation and valuation-profit matching strategies to reduce dependence on short-term trends.

Only the PB-ROE strategy has a clear advantage in a rapid rotation environment, and the return on the strategy is further enhanced as the rotation speed increases

We use the main line retention rate to divide rotation intensity into three levels. There is only a statistically significant difference in yield between strategies based on PB-ROE and momentum strategies at different rotation speeds, but the PB-ROE strategy benefits, and the momentum strategy is clearly damaged. Under the PB-ROE framework, the traditional residual method strategy outperformed the China Stock Exchange at an average monthly average of 158 bps during the high market rotation period. After adding the “dilemma reversal” factor, the average monthly performance outperformed the China Stock Exchange by 179 bps. The overall historical performance was clearly better than the residual method strategy. Under the PB-ROE (Residual Deficiency Method) strategy, undervaluation and high quality factors contributed to the main excess. The current industries that fit this strategy include industrial metals, coal, logistics, etc.; under the PB-ROE (predicament reversal) strategy, the improvement in the supply and demand pattern and valuation repair brought about by supply clearance contributed to the main excess. Currently, industries that fit this strategy mainly include chemicals, batteries, aquaculture, etc.

The barbell structure of AI+ energy conversion. AI is concentrated in Q2, and energy conversion may gradually heat up in the future

Our mid-year strategy proposed an AI+ energy barbell structure. As the offensive side, AI satisfies aggressive capital's pursuit of high growth and new paradigms, and energy transformation as a steady side to meet the demand for high-certainty returns from allocated capital. What surpassed our expectations was that the two did not coexist; instead, they were staggered in time. When AI was strong in the second quarter, they were able to be siphoned off, but now the opposite is true. This round of energy conversion is likely to reflect price differences more than simply rising oil prices. In fact, according to shipping research institute TankerTrackers, there has been a marked increase in traffic volume in the Strait of Hormuz recently. At least 15 groups of STS transshipment operations were carried out simultaneously in the Gulf of Oman on the same day, involving about 25 million barrels of crude oil and some refined oil products. Sources covered almost all countries in the region other than Iran. The actual number of ships passing through the strait may exceed the apparent data (fleets pass in formation at night and some ships turn off transponders for “dark flight”. Satellite images were mostly taken in the morning, and the AIS aperture was systematically underestimated). However, the impact on global refining capacity is still quite large. The difference in diesel cracking prices is clearly widening, and a situation where there is no shortage of crude oil and a shortage of refined oil products is becoming a reality. Underground production capacity (crude oil) can be restored as soon as the strait is unobstructed, but the recovery of production capacity on the ground (refining, chemical, and chemical) is much slower. In addition, China is still maintaining low operating rates and low inventories, and the factors of weak demand have already been set in. The market may have been very popular with cyclical stocks before, but in reality, the flexibility of the energy chain may be better than the current one. In terms of allocation strategies, control expectations, avoid “grand narratives”, and respond with a volatile market mentality is still the core principle of the moment. Within the technology sector, move positions to core assets (such as gas turbines, wafer manufacturing platforms, semiconductor equipment, etc.), pay more attention to “quantitative certainty”, and treat “price explosiveness” carefully. For the non-technology sector, the focus is on adding energy technology, innovative drugs, and leading brokerage firms with the potential to go overseas.
